2743 - Notice of denial or revocation.

     § 2743.  Notice of denial or revocation.
        To revoke a license then in force or to deny any person the
     privilege to secure a license or to hunt or take game or
     wildlife anywhere in this Commonwealth for any period, the
     commission shall send a written notice to that effect to the
     person at the last known address by United States Postal Service
     with provisions for return of a signed receipt or a receipt of
     nondelivery. The return of an undeliverable notice shall be
     proof of service and shall not be used as a defense against the
     denial or revocation of the privilege to secure a license.
